Image Restoration and Inpainting: MinGW/OpenGL/Visual c++/Java image processing enhancing/restoring/detecting/recovering image parts(Old painting cracks...) FastRestorarion, 2D (Un)Splitted Linear Solver, nonlinear solver: conjugate gradient,QuasiNewton
